What's in a face? The role of depth undulations in three-dimensional depth-inversion illusions.

چکیده

Upright hollow human faces produce among the strongest depth-inversion illusions (DIIs), but why? We considered the role of depth undulations by comparing four types of hollow objects: an ellipsoid, a human mask, and two symmetric 'Martian'masks, which wavered in depth like the human mask but which lacked face-like features. Illusion strength was quantified either as the critical viewing distance at which the 3-D percept switched between convex and concave (experiment 1) or as the proportion of time ('predominance') that observers experienced DII from a fixed intermediate viewing distance (experiment 2). Critical distances were smallest--and hence the illusion was strongest--for the upright human mask; the remaining objects produced undifferentiated critical distance values. The predominance results were more fine-grained: illusions were experienced most often for the upright human mask, least often for the hollow ellipsoid, and to an intermediate extent for the Martian and upside-down human masks. These results suggest: (1) an upside-down human mask and a surface with nonface features undulating in depth are equivalent for the purposes of generating DIIs; (2) depth undulations contribute to DII; and (3) such undulations are most effective when structured into an upright human face.
